Do You Know How Our Lymphatic System Works?
The lymphatic system is a system of organs and tissues in the body that helps rid the body of toxins, waste, excess fats, and other unwanted materials. It uses the lymph nodes, which are small organs found throughout the body, to help filter out toxins, dissolved fats and waste from the lymph fluid.
These lymphatic vessels act as the body's sewerage system that collects excess fluid that drains from cells and tissue throughout the body and returns it to the bloodstream, which is then recirculated through the body.
